NASAMS: A State-of-the-Art Air Defense System

The United States has recently confirmed a significant defense sale to Taiwan, involving the National Advanced Surface-to-Air Missile System (NASAMS) valued at nearly $700 million. This advanced air defense system is recognized for its capability to protect against a variety of aerial threats, including aircraft, helicopters, unmanned aerial vehicles, and cruise missiles.

Origins and Development

NASAMS was collaboratively developed by Raytheon in the United States and Kongsberg Defence & Aerospace in Norway. Achieving operational capability in 1994, it was initially deployed by the Royal Norwegian Air Force. Over the years, its deployment has expanded to 13 countries, including significant integration into the U.S. National Capital Region's air defense since 2005.

In addition to the U.S. and Norway, nations such as Finland, Spain, The Netherlands, Oman, Lithuania, Indonesia, Australia, Qatar, Hungary, Ukraine, and one undisclosed country rely on NASAMS to safeguard their territories and vital assets.

Key Features of NASAMS

NASAMS is distinguished by its modular, distributed, open-hardware and software architecture. As the world's first networked short- and medium-range air defense system, it can seamlessly integrate with other equipment and systems. Central to its operation is an X-Band, 360-degree phased array radar with a reach of 75 kilometers, proficient in target identification.

The system's primary weapon, the AIM-120 advanced medium-range air-to-air missile (AMRAAM), boasts an engagement range of approximately 30 kilometers. NASAMS is equipped with three launchers, each capable of carrying up to six missiles, allowing it to engage up to 72 targets simultaneously in both active and passive modes.

The network-centric, open architecture of NASAMS enhances its survivability against electronic countermeasures. Additionally, it can fire using target data from external sensors, while advanced emission control features minimize the risk of detection.
